Ok I have been hauling around a old PS Audio class AB amplifier with the intentions to rebuild it someday. Well its been over 10 years now and has not moved in the last 6 so time to toss in the towel. But what in interesting on the CNC front is the power supply. This thing is set up for Dual -75V - 0V - +75V rails (Open circuit). The main transformer is 7"x6"x5" standard E core magnetic followed by 4 bridge rectifiers and 4 15000uF caps (big screw terminal can type). 15A main fuse and a large open frame relay on the transformer primary that is controlled by the front panel power switch and a thermal sensor. The case is a 19" rack mounted deal (extra heavy duty also has standard feet on it for setting it on a shelf) ~ 6"x17"x17.5" internal dimensions. Rear 8" of the sides and bottom (Top was lost long ago but just a flat sheet) have venting slots. So my main question is if this thing would be worth selling and if so what would be a reasonable price? Would I be better off selling all together or selling just the power supply parts to cut down on the shipping weight? (this thing weighs a ton) Thanks for any input. |

| Personally if its worth advertising I'd sell it in the audio eqiupment on ebay. You will porbably get a good price for a good brand high power rack mount amp. Either to someone who wants to rebuild a classic amp or someone who wants it for spares for their amp. I don't think you'd get the same money for a generalised "power supply" sale. Either way that transformer and caps and rack case are probably well over $100 in parts if someone had to buy them new. |
